Transaction 0506b6d135c37ec66927411741ef4c5812045c697305064315c18d52b766dc06
1 Input
1 Output
-
0506b6d135c37ec66927411741ef4c5812045c697305064315c18d52b766dc06:0
- value
- 106987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 140ffd2dc8bd2e75f9cd14f3a5bc867c27d13d36 OP_EQUAL
- address
- 33X6bKB5psdJuwgTyqsBEn2TqafDwi9Mp3